Abstract
957,837. Diazotype developer compositions. CHEMISCHE FABRIEK L. VAN DER GRINTER N.V. Aug. 22, 1962 [Aug. 31, 1961], No. 32338/62. Heading G2C. A developer composition for diazotype material comprises phloroglucinol as the principal coupling component and potassium and/or lithium maleate as the principal buffer and has a pH in aqueous solution between 6.5 and 7. The maleate may be added as such or formed in situ from the acid and alkali. Optional ingredients mentioned are reducing agents e.g. thiourea; stabilizers e.g. hydroquinone mono-sulphonic acid, minor proportions of other couplers, e.g. resorcinol, and buffers e.g. disodium phosphate and wetting agents. The pH may be adjusted with maleic or other acid or acid-reacting salt. The developer may be formulated as a solution or in powder or tablet form. It is particularly suitable for the "semi-wet" development of diazotype material sensitized with a compound of the formula wherein X is an anion, R 1 and R 2 are methyl or ethyl groups or R 1 is a methyl and R 2 a cyclohexyl group, and Ar is a phenyl group with at most two substituents, such materials being described in Specifications 919,037 and 919,812. Specifications 425,235, 544,882 and 957,836 also are referred to.
